Output e233f8138a2bdc3db9b10258201a65caf107a0b396b4ea9c180d90dc44ff9949:7

value
22624409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b67bb7c0428772424ddf684c670f46df9d9590b OP_EQUAL
address
MEmsBGWivxBCNfegV4iRxgVW9auwG3qK3k
transaction
e233f8138a2bdc3db9b10258201a65caf107a0b396b4ea9c180d90dc44ff9949
spent
true